Aston Villa lead UEFA Europa League team of the season after title triumph
Aston Villa dominated the 2025/26 UEFA Europa League Team of the Season after their emphatic 3-0 victory over SC Freiburg in the final.
UEFA’s Technical Observer Group unveiled the official Team of the Season following the conclusion of the competition, with Aston Villa contributing four players to the elite lineup after ending a 30-year wait for a major trophy.
Villa midfielder Morgan Rogers was named UEFA Europa League Player of the Season after an impressive campaign that saw him score three goals and provide five assists in 15 appearances. The 23-year-old also found the net in the final victory in Istanbul.
Final hero Emiliano Buendía earned a place in the attacking line after scoring and assisting during the decisive win, while Villa captain John McGinn was selected in midfield alongside Rogers.
In goal, Emiliano Martínez secured the goalkeeper spot after another strong European campaign for the Premier League side.
The Team of the Season featured players from six different clubs, with Freiburg and Nottingham Forest each producing two representatives. Players from S.C. Braga, Celta Vigo, and Real Betis also made the final selection.
The defensive lineup included Victor Gómez of Braga, Matthias Ginter of Freiburg, Morato of Nottingham Forest, and Óscar Mingueza of Celta Vigo.
Freiburg midfielder Maximilian Eggestein joined McGinn and Rogers in midfield, while the attacking trio featured Antony of Real Betis, Nottingham Forest striker Igor Jesus, and Buendía.
UEFA’s Technical Observer Group praised the quality and competitiveness of this season’s Europa League campaign, highlighting Aston Villa’s intensity and tactical consistency throughout the tournament.
